Sixteen Tons is a film about two men breaking down a wild series of events that involves finding a stolen emerald in the swamp lands of the south. It is four stories that intertwine to create a wild race to death or safety. A pulp film to the max.
A story teller, a man by the name of 'Mr. Fix it', a Russian mobster, two brothers, a wild nut case and his German sidekick, and two vigilante's take on an underground crime boss and his hidden gems that are stored within the deep south.
